Webb thespians recently were honored with an awards dinner in Murfreesboro to celebrate their work during the 2021-2022 school year. Eligible students were inducted into the Educational Theatre Association’s International Thespian Society.
“Thespians receive the highest recognition due to those who have demonstrated commitment and excellence in their school’s theatre program — induction into the world’s largest theatre honor society. Students then become eligible for scholarships and grants in addition to the many … benefits .... inductees enjoy the sense of community and recognition inherent in being inducted into an honor society. The International Thespian Society and its system of progressive honors and recognition encourage them to practice their craft and to grow as a person. The 21st-century skills that they learn from a quality theatre arts education — creativity, self-confidence, leadership, communication, and interpersonal skills, as well as specific theatre skills — will benefit them throughout school and beyond, no matter what field they choose to pursue.”
--Educational Theatre Association’s International Thespian Society
